What's The Definition Of Pontificate?

[n] the government of the Roman Catholic Church
[v] talk in a dogmatic and pompous manner; "The new professor always pontificates"
[v] administer a pontifical office

Pontificate In Webster's Dictionary

\Pon*tif"i*cate\, n. [L. pontificatus: cf. F. pontificat. See {Pontiff}.] 1. The state or dignity of a high priest; specifically, the office of the pope. --Addison. 2. The term of office of a pontiff. --Milman.
\Pon*tif"i*cate\, v. i. (R. C. Ch.) To perform the duty of a pontiff.
